Transaction 640e47615e78f7c26d4eda16eb7c5409c73bfdf17d2e89bd089cf03a51d7635b

1 Input
2 Outputs
  • 640e47615e78f7c26d4eda16eb7c5409c73bfdf17d2e89bd089cf03a51d7635b:0
  • value  28503700562
    address  1DpLzvJJrjT2N49KnP9Kq2NEVAiCmwjkyH
  • 640e47615e78f7c26d4eda16eb7c5409c73bfdf17d2e89bd089cf03a51d7635b:1
  • value  296289438
    address  13m7N4XEFjuaLXnHAoneHLr92Qe2nWVzhV